AUA takes over Vienna-Frankfurt almost completely from Lufthansa

Print Friendly, PDF & Email

Effective March 26, 2023, Austrian Airlines will take over the majority of the Lufthansa Group's air traffic on the Vienna-Frankfurt route. As a result, there will be up to 77 commutes per week between the two hubs in the future.

As a rule, this route is served with the aircraft type Airbus A320. A321, A320neo and Embraer 195 are also used selectively. Until now, Austrian Airlines had up to five daily rotations on this route. In the future there will be up to eleven.

In return, Lufthansa will fly less frequently between Frankfurt and Vienna. Only one daily pair of courses should be carried out by the crane. This is usually served with Airbus A321.
